The 1.3 million-member union ‘Teamsters’ may announce that they are going to support a candidate in the 2024 US presidential elections, on Wednesday, after the meeting with the Democratic candidate, Kamala Harris on Monday. Teamsters President Sean O’Brien said in an interview that the results of the opinion polls, along with other factors, will be presented before the union’s executive board and then a decision will be made.

Arguably, the most important step made by the Teamsters in the course of the endorsement period is the over half an hour working leadership meeting with Harris. In January the union also interviewed Republican candidate, Donald Trump. O’Brien stressed the need to make a decision pointing out, “We can’t put this off any further. ”

The very influential union of workers the Teamsters are thinking very hard over what decision they should take with regard to their endorsement. Most large unions support Harris and that includes the United Auto Workers as well the AFL-CIO that encompasses 12. 5 million workers. On the other hand the Teamsters have been less consistent and at times have endorsed Republicans in previous elections.

O’Brien had also frowned upon Trump for his stand on striking workers which made it rather difficult for the union to embrace his support. As much as poll was identified by O’Brien as playing a big role, the union needs to work for all, including Democrats, Republican, and independent members of the union.

The endorsement could be decisive in the swing states of Michigan, Nevada and Pennsylvania that boast massive union populations. O’Brien seemed to suggest that the Teamsters are actively exploring all of its strategies and the ripple effect of their support.

Speaking at the meeting, Harris further affirmed her support for the union employees to push for legislation that provides for union formation as well as dealing with union busting. The discussion also referred the ongoing battle that the Teamsters have for recognition of delivery drivers at Amazon in Queens, New York, to exercise their rights to other contract negotiations.

The Teamsters, founded in 1903, have a history of endorsing Democrats such as Joe Biden, Hillary Clinton, and Barack Obama, but have also backed Republicans in earlier elections. The forthcoming endorsement will mark a crucial moment in the union’s political strategy for the 2024 race.
